Wonderfully appealing collection of hard to find pieces featuring the darling little Dutch Kids. "Dutch Treat" was made by Enesco circa 1950's-1960's. There are many pieces and they all look great together.

Collect them all, I did! ~Pictured in the book "Enesco Then and Now" on pages 19-20. *This is the "Toothpick Holder" ~Valued at $25. However this is one of the rare pieces. The little couple is standing on each side of the windmill kissing at each other. Too cute! ~On the bottom is the original red & silver sticker which says "Enesco Imports Japan" & the number E-6803. ~Apprx 3 1/2 inches high. Nice bright colors and hand painted details like the little cabbage roses. ~Excellent condition with no chips cracks or crazing. Please look at all pictures.
